Embarking on the journey as a new motorcyclist is thrilling, but with it comes the responsibility of ensuring your safety and financial protection on the road. P plate motorcycle insurance is specifically tailored for provisional riders, offering essential coverage that safeguards against potential risks. Understanding the intricacies of this insurance is crucial for P plate riders seeking peace of mind while navigating the roads.

P plate motorcycle insurance typically encompasses various forms of protection, such as third-party liability, which covers damages to other vehicles or property in the event of an accident deemed your fault. Additionally, it can offer personal injury protection, which assists with medical expenses regardless of who is at fault. Theft, fire, and natural disasters are other perils that policies may cover, providing comprehensive security for your motorcycle.

Given the elevated risk associated with inexperienced riders, securing robust p plate motorcycle insurance is not just a legal requirement in many regions but also a prudent decision to mitigate unexpected financial burdens. It’s important to compare different policies and choose one that aligns with your specific needs and budget. Riders should also be aware of potential discounts for completing rider training programs or for maintaining a clean riding record.

Steps to Secure Your P Plate Motorcycle Insurance

Insurance Policy Purchase Process

Securing p plate motorcycle insurance is a straightforward process that can be navigated with ease. The first step involves researching various insurance providers to compare coverage options and premiums. Riders should look for policies that offer a balance of comprehensive coverage and affordability, tailored to the needs of P plate motorcycle riders.

Once a suitable provider is identified, the next step is to gather necessary documentation. This typically includes personal identification, details of the motorcycle to be insured, and any relevant riding history, such as any previous claims or traffic infringements. With paperwork in hand, riders can then proceed to obtain a quote. This can often be done online or over the phone, providing a quick and convenient way to estimate the cost of the insurance policy.

After reviewing the quote and ensuring it meets their needs, riders can apply for the policy. This may involve filling out an application form and providing any additional information requested by the insurance company. Upon approval, payment for the policy will secure the insurance coverage. It’s important to carefully read through the policy terms and conditions to understand the extent of the coverage provided, including any exclusions or limitations.

Finally, keeping a copy of the insurance policy easily accessible is crucial. In the event of an accident or traffic stop, having proof of insurance readily available is a legal requirement. By following these steps, P plate riders can obtain the necessary insurance to safeguard their journey on two wheels.

Comparing P Plate Motorcycle Insurance Policies

Comparing p plate motorcycle insurance policies is a critical step in securing the right coverage for young or new riders. It’s essential to consider not just the cost, but the level of protection each policy offers. Start by evaluating the types of coverage available, such as third-party liability, theft, and comprehensive coverage, and identify which aligns best with your individual riding habits and risks.

Digging deeper into the details, riders should assess the policy limits and deductibles. A higher deductible may lead to a lower premium, but it also means more out-of-pocket expenses in the event of a claim. It’s important to find a balance that is both affordable and provides sufficient financial protection.

Additionally, look for policies that offer benefits specifically for P plate riders, such as discounts for completing rider training courses or lower premiums for those with a record of safe riding. Some insurers may also provide extras, like roadside assistance or gear coverage, which could be valuable additions for a new rider.

When comparing policies, make use of online comparison tools, customer reviews, and direct quotes from insurers. These resources can provide insights into customer satisfaction and the claims process. It’s also wise to check the insurer’s financial stability and reputation for customer service. After all, the true test of an insurance policy is how well it responds when you need it most.

Maximizing Benefits and Minimizing Costs

Maximizing Insurance Benefits

Maximizing benefits while minimizing costs is the goal of every savvy p plate motorcycle insurance shopper. To achieve this, riders must first understand the full scope of benefits provided by each policy. This includes not only the basic coverage but also any additional perks that could save money in the long run, like no-claim bonuses or discounts for security features installed on the motorcycle.

It’s also crucial to tailor the insurance policy to your specific needs. Avoid paying for unnecessary coverage by assessing how often and how far you ride, as well as where your motorcycle is parked at night. If you’re a weekend rider who stores your bike securely, you might not need the same level of coverage as someone who uses their motorcycle daily for commuting.

Another effective strategy for cutting costs is to increase your riding qualifications. Many insurance companies reward riders who have undertaken advanced riding courses or have a track record of safe riding with lower premiums. Demonstrating responsible riding behaviors not only keeps you safe but can also lead to significant savings.

Furthermore, consider paying your premium annually rather than monthly to avoid additional fees. Insurers often offer discounts for upfront payments, so if you can manage the one-time expense, it may lead to long-term savings. Additionally, regularly reviewing your policy and shopping around for competitive rates ensures that you’re always getting the best deal.
